
One of the season’s first fires in the province was ignited on May 2, in the Fox Lake community, at the top of this image. On that day, officials in Alberta declared a provincial state of emergency.Īs of May 8, there were 29 fires burning out of control in Alberta, which has been hit hardest by the fires. The Moderate Resolution Imaging Spectroradiometer (MODIS) on NASA’s Terra satellite acquired this image (above) of smoke billowing from fires in the two Canadian provinces on May 6, 2023.

The fires destroyed homes and produced chimneys of smoke that reached into the upper troposphere. More than 100 wildland fires raged across Western Canada in early May 2023, forcing tens of thousands of people in Alberta and British Columbia to evacuate.
